C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in and Ethereum are digital or virtual tokens that use cryptography to secure their transactions and to control the creation of new units. Cryptocurrencies are decentralized, meaning they are not subject to government or financial institution control.

Bitcoin, the first and most well-known cryptocurrency, was created in 2009 by an anonymous person or group of people using the alias Satoshi Nakamoto. Bitcoin is a peer-to-peer (P2P) digital currency that allows for instant payments to anyone, anywhere in the world. Bitcoin is unique in that there is a finite number of them: 21 million.

Ethereum, created in 2015, is a decentralized platform that allows for the creation of smart contracts: self-executing contracts that automatically enforce the terms of an agreement. Ethereum also allows for the creation of decentralized applications (dapps), which are applications that run on a network of computers rather than a single computer.

Cryptocurrencies are often traded on decentralized exchanges, which are exchanges that do not require users to provide identification or other personal information. Cryptocurrencies can also be traded on traditional exchanges, such as the Chicago Board Options Exchange (CBOE) and the Chicago Mercantile Exchange (CME).

Cryptocurrencies are gaining in popularity due to their decentralized nature, their potential for use in online transactions, and their growing acceptance by businesses and governments. As of January 2018, the total value of all cryptocurrencies was over $800 billion.

Bitcoin and Ethereum are the two most popular cryptocurrencies, but there are many others, including Bitcoin Cash, Litecoin, and Dash.
